    Historical Sites

    Nizamuddin is steeped in history, and its proximity to several iconic landmarks makes it a perfect base for exploring Delhi’s rich past.

    Hazrat Nizamuddin Dargah

    The most prominent landmark near the station is the Hazrat Nizamuddin Dargah, a revered shrine dedicated to the Sufi saint Hazrat Nizamuddin Auliya. This 14th-century monument is a masterpiece of Mughal architecture, adorned with intricate carvings and calligraphy. The dargah complex also houses a museum showcasing artifacts and manuscripts related to the saint’s life.

    Humayun’s Tomb

    A UNESCO World Heritage Site, Humayun’s Tomb is a stunning example of Mughal architecture that predates the Taj Mahal. This magnificent mausoleum, built in the 16th century, is the final resting place of Emperor Humayun. Its intricate pietra dura work, symmetrical gardens, and towering minarets are a sight to behold.

    Lodi Garden

    Adjacent to Humayun’s Tomb lies Lodi Garden, a sprawling park that houses several ancient tombs and monuments from the Lodi dynasty.     Cultural Experiences

    Nizamuddin is also a hub of cultural activity, offering a glimpse into the vibrant traditions of Delhi.

    Qawwali Performances at Hazrat Nizamuddin Dargah

    Experience the soulful melodies of Qawwali, a traditional Sufi music form, at the dargah. Every evening, renowned Qawwali singers perform captivating renditions that transport you to a realm of spiritual ecstasy.

    Street Food Delights

    Indulge in the tantalizing flavors of Delhi’s street food scene. The area around Nizamuddin Railway Station is a haven for foodies, with numerous stalls and eateries serving a variety of local delicacies, from savory chaat to sweet jalebi.

    Shopping and Markets

    For those looking to shop for souvenirs or local handicrafts, Nizamuddin offers a range of options.

    Khan Market

    A short distance from the station, Khan Market is a popular shopping destination known for its high-end boutiques, designer stores, and quaint cafes.

    Dilli Haat
